The Best Outfits for Holiday Parties

The holiday season is upon us, which means it's time to start thinking about what to wear to all those festive gatherings. Whether you're attending a work Christmas party, a family dinner, or a New Year's Eve celebration, finding the perfect outfit is key to making a stylish statement. Here are some outfit ideas to help you stand out at your next holiday party.

1. Sequin Dress

A sequin dress is a classic choice for holiday parties. It adds a touch of glamour and sparkle to your look, making you stand out in the crowd. Opt for a bodycon silhouette for a sleek and sexy look, or go for a more relaxed fit for a chic and effortless vibe. Pair it with some heels and statement earrings to complete the look.

2. Velvet Jumpsuit

A velvet jumpsuit is a trendy and sophisticated option for holiday parties. The luxurious fabric adds a touch of elegance to your outfit, while the jumpsuit style is comfortable and easy to wear. Choose a deep jewel tone for a festive feel, and accessorize with a statement belt and clutch for added flair.

3. Metallic Skirt and Sweater

If you prefer a more casual look, a metallic skirt paired with a cozy sweater is a great choice for holiday parties. The combination of the shimmering skirt and the soft sweater creates a perfect balance of glamour and comfort. Add some ankle boots and a bold lip color to elevate the look.

4. Tuxedo Suit

For a more fashion-forward look, consider wearing a tuxedo suit to your holiday party. The sharp tailoring and sleek silhouette of a tuxedo suit exude confidence and sophistication. Opt for a black or navy suit for a classic touch, and finish off the look with a pair of statement heels and a bold lip color.

5. LBD with Statement Accessories

When in doubt, you can never go wrong with a little black dress (LBD) for a holiday party. To make your LBD stand out, accessorize with statement accessories such as bold earrings, a statement clutch, or a pair of glittering heels. It's a fail-safe option that will have you looking chic and stylish for any occasion.

Remember, the key to finding the best outfit for a holiday party is to choose something that makes you feel confident and comfortable. Whether you opt for a sequin dress, a velvet jumpsuit, a metallic skirt and sweater combo, a tuxedo suit, or a little black dress with statement accessories, make sure to have fun with your outfit and truly enjoy the festive season in style!
